How to Get Robustness to Environments in Collaborative Games
The way you do it is you just say, all right, we're going to make the environment a our competitor. The environment's going to like, try and like make itself super complicated. And so then this makes sure that you have to be robust to whichever environment you find yourself. This doesn't work great if you like literally make it adversary, because sometimes it many like interesting collaborative games. If your partner is an adversary, they can just guarantee that you get minimum reward. It's often not difficult. But there are papers that try to do this sort of thing. I think many of them did end up following a both the self play work and this paper of ours.
